Did you know that the Polar Bear has many different names? The latin/scientific name is Ursus maritimus, which means 'Sea bear'. It's also called a snow bear, White bear, Lord of the Arctic, Ice bear, Isbjorn, Beliymedved, Nanuk, Old man in the fur cloak, God's dog, and Sailor of the floe!
